Driver 2: AI-powered smart mobility technology adoption is converging robotic navigation and autonomous features with established manual and power wheelchair platforms
The second driver is AI-powered smart mobility technology adoption, as manufacturers converge robotic navigation and autonomous features with their established manual and power wheelchair platforms. A power wheelchair user navigating complex indoor or outdoor environments benefits directly from AI-driven obstacle detection and navigation assistance that reduces the cognitive and physical demand of manual driving, so this technology convergence directly expands user independence beyond what conventional joystick-controlled power wheelchairs can offer. In the first half of 2025, Sunrise Medical launched its Q700-UP M robotic wheelchair in Europe featuring advanced drive controls and standing functionality, MEYRA announced a strategic partnership with Panasonic to integrate AI-driven navigation systems into its robotic wheelchairs, and Invacare received CE Mark approval for its AVIVA FX robotic power wheelchair. The effect on the market is that AI-powered navigation and robotic features are becoming standard competitive considerations across the industry's largest established manufacturers, not a niche experimental category. Driver 3: Direct-to-consumer smart wheelchair distribution models are opening new commercial channels beyond traditional prescription-based complex rehabilitation technology relationships
The third driver is direct-to-consumer smart wheelchair distribution models, which open new commercial channels beyond traditional prescription-based complex rehabilitation technology relationships that have historically defined wheelchair procurement. A user who wants access to advanced mobility technology has historically needed to navigate months of prescription documentation and insurer approval, so a direct-to-consumer model offering FDA-cleared smart wheelchair technology without this process directly addresses a genuine access barrier for users who can afford out-of-pocket purchase but face insurance-mediated delays. In March 2025, Robooter launched a direct-to-consumer US website offering FDA-cleared, app-connected smart wheelchairs with no prescription required, establishing a genuinely different commercial model from the complex rehabilitation technology relationships that established manufacturers like Permobil, Invacare, and Sunrise Medical have historically relied upon. The effect on the market is that the wheelchair market's competitive geography is fragmenting into distinct commercial models serving different access pathways to comparable underlying smart mobility technology. However, the wheelchair market faces severe adoption constraints from complex, multi-step Medicare and private payer prior authorisation processes for higher-cost complex rehabilitation technology devices, and persistent shortage of certified repair technicians for advanced mobility equipment particularly affecting rural and underserved regions.
Because complex rehabilitation technology power wheelchairs require detailed functional mobility assessment documentation and specialist clinical evaluation before qualifying for Medicare and comparable payer coverage, the prior authorisation process for the highest-need users can extend well beyond what a more straightforward medical equipment purchase would require, delaying access for users with the most significant mobility needs, a friction point that direct-to-consumer models like Robooter's specifically bypass for users who can purchase out-of-pocket.
Persistent shortage of certified repair technicians for advanced mobility equipment particularly affecting rural and underserved regions compounds this, since a power or smart wheelchair with sophisticated electronics and drive systems, including newer robotic platforms from Sunrise Medical and Invacare, requires specialised technical service that remains in documented short supply in many regional markets, which can leave users without functional mobility equipment for extended periods when repairs are needed.
Manufacturing cost pressure from imported component tariffs is the third constraint, since new tariffs affecting imported motor assemblies and advanced battery packs are raising production costs across the industry, a cost pressure that ultimately affects both manufacturer margin and end-user pricing.

Power wheelchairs segment is expected to account for the largest revenue share in the global wheelchair market during the forecast period
Based on product type, the global wheelchair market is segmented into manual wheelchairs, power wheelchairs, and smart or robotic wheelchairs. Power wheelchairs hold the largest revenue share, because complex rehabilitation technology configurations command substantially higher per-unit pricing than manual alternatives for users with the most significant mobility and seating needs, which suits a market where the highest-acuity user category commands the largest revenue category. Manual wheelchairs remain the highest-volume category by unit count for users with less complex needs. Smart and robotic wheelchairs are expected to register the fastest revenue growth rate in the global wheelchair market over the forecast period, driven by Robooter's direct-to-consumer launch and the parallel Sunrise Medical, MEYRA, and Invacare robotic platform introductions across 2025.

North America market accounted for largest revenue share over other regional markets in the global wheelchair market in 2025
Based on regional analysis, the wheelchair market in North America accounted for largest revenue share in 2025. The United States leads because CMS's Medicare power wheelchair reimbursement programme, the world's largest, creates the deepest and most structurally supported demand globally, and because Pride Mobility, Sunrise Medical, and Invacare all maintain their primary commercial presence in the US market. Robooter's specific choice to launch its direct-to-consumer smart wheelchair model in the US market first, alongside CMS's new HCPCS reimbursement codes for advanced joystick, headrest, and lateral trunk support components effective April 2025, specifically reinforces the depth of US-anchored commercial and reimbursement activity. The concentration of DMEPOS competitive bidding programme activity in the country also means new reimbursement coverage frameworks are typically established in the United States first.
The market in Europe is expected to register a steady revenue growth rate over the forecast period. Germany, Sweden, and the United Kingdom represent significant national markets within Europe, anchored by Permobil's Swedish headquarters and Sunrise Medical's and MEYRA's German operations. Sunrise Medical's Q700-UP M European launch and MEYRA's Panasonic partnership specifically reinforce the region's role in robotic wheelchair technology adoption. The result is steady rather than rapid growth, shaped more by national health system reimbursement negotiation than by underlying demand.
The market in Asia Pacific is expected to register a rapid revenue growth rate over the forecast period. China and Japan represent two of the largest national markets within the region, with Permobil's February 2025 acquisition of Guangdong Kenguang Medical Equipment specifically expanding manufacturing footprint and access to the Chinese custom power chair market. The region's rapidly scaling healthcare and disability support infrastructure leaves considerably more room for growth than in the already power-mobility-mature North American market.
